If I am understanding you correctly you do not see the file extensions
in your folders. If this is the case, open the folder, click on "tools'
scroll down to " folder options" then click on the view tab in folder
options and uncheck
" hide extensions for known file types" then click on apply and ok. My
apoligies if you already are aware of this.
I am also wondering if you have "always show icons and never thumnails"
checked in the above mentioned folder options.
